Guidelines, such as those with respect to evaluating capability have recently been updated in, for instance, New South Wales and Queensland and yet they vary noticeably from each other - migration lawyer. 8.80 The QUT group also kept in mind the relevance of including other specialists in creating guidelines on capacity analysis: An interdisciplinary approach with the incorporation of wellness professionals in the prep work of standards will expose the procedure to larger scrutiny


8.82 In the context of an aging population, and the recognition that wills and other advance intending files are a substantial workout of autonomy, attorneys may well come to be progressively hired to help in the preparation and implementation of such documents. Attorneys may as a result be in a key placement to recognise where customers might be impacted by cognitive impairments or subject to unnecessary pressure in connection with their preparation.

8.85 Numerous attorneys, consequently, will certainly not necessarily have a mutual understanding of the array of matters relevant to the preparation and implementation of wills and the means to lower undue influence. Hamilton Blackstone Lawyers observed, for instance, that, while lawful experts that are experts in estate planning 'are already well-versed (or ought to be well-versed)' with the issues consisted of in Suggestion 81, the 'unfortunate reality' is that 'estate planning documentation is typically not prepared by estate preparation specialists: particularly, paperwork is prepared by solicitors with little to no competence in this room'.


Those with little to no proficiency in estate planning advertise 'wills and estates' services in a variety of forms, with completion product being a 'one size fits all' design template which drops well except being the clear-cut depiction of one's individual, service and economic scenarios and intents. Wills are not prepared with the empathy and interest to detail that one must involve anticipate when reflecting on what should take place with their affairs when they pass away.

8.90 Seniors Civil liberty Victoria claimed that, in this situation, the lawyer needs to not have accepted instructions in this manner, and 'it was vague in retrospection who the real client was, as the daughter-in-law had actually paid the attorney's account'. A lawyer should receive instructions for a will from the Testator direct, and likewise be satisfied of the customer's ability to give those instructions.


The attorney in this situation has, by default, approved older abuse against an older client. After the family members relationships subsequently broke down, the older woman try this revoked this will, and had the ability to after that make one more will according to her own wishes. 8.91 The problem of identifying that the customer is may additionally occur where other specialists are entailed in estate planning.


In this context, it is very important to be clear about that is the client. The Code of Specialist Practiceof the Financial Preparation Association of Australia, for instance, refers to this in requiring that 'A Participant has to identify the customer to whom professional services will be provided'. Financial coordinators are likely to play a boosting role in regard to advance planning papers, such as binding survivor benefit elections in the context of superannuation, which are considered in Chapter 7.
